Computer Science Unplugged - 3 views

  •  
    "CS Unplugged is a collection of free learning activities that teach Computer Science through engaging games and puzzles that use cards, string, crayons and lots of running around. The activities introduce students to Computational Thinking through concepts such as binary numbers, algorithms and data compression, separated from the distractions and technical details of having to use Computers. Importantly, no programming is required to engage with these ideas! CS Unplugged is suitable for people of all ages, from elementary school to seniors, and from many countries and backgrounds. Unplugged has been used around the world for over twenty years, in classrooms, science centers, homes, and even for holiday events in a park!"

Can Learning to Knit Help Learning to Code? | MindShift - 2 views

  •  
    "When electrical engineering professor Dr. Karen Shoop of Queen Mary University in London took her first knitting workshop, she noticed immediately that knitting is very similar to writing computer code. "I noticed that knitting instructions are largely binary (like computers) - in other words, knit or purl," she said. "More interesting were the knitting instructions, which read just like regular expressions [of code], used for string matching and manipulation when coding." Shoop also recognizes that the earliest stages of computing were inspired by handwork: "Of course, computers ultimately started off partially inspired by weaving and the Jacquard loom, or earlier Bouchon's loom. Arguably some of the earliest programmers were the people making the card/paper punch hole patterns for weaving patterns.""

How to interest girls in computer science and engineering? Shift the stereotypes | UW Today - 0 views

  •  
    "Women have long been underrepresented among undergraduates in computer science and engineering for a complex variety of reasons. A new study by University of Washington researchers identifies a main culprit for that disparity: inaccurate stereotypes depicting computer scientists and engineers as geeky, brilliant and socially awkward males. And they say broadening those stereotypes is key to attracting more girls to the two fields."

25 states now require computer science for high school graduation | Education Dive - 0 views

  •  
    "As computer science skills like coding become increasingly relevant in the job market, a number of states and districts are making moves to set students up for success.  Today, 25 states require students to take a computer science course in order to graduate from high school - more than double the number with such a requirement in 2013. Additionally, a large number of districts are weaving coding instruction into early learning curriculum, impacting students as young as kindergarten."

The end of the PC era - Tech News and Analysis - 1 views

  •  
    "For nearly 30 years, personal computers as we have known them have been the drivers of the technology engine. From Intel to Microsoft to Dell to HP to Micron Technology - many fortunes were made on the back of the PC. But the rise of mobile computing is upending the technology business and is simultaneously redefining what is a personal computer and how we use it. On Thursday Hewlett-Packard, one of the oldest companies in Silicon Valley with deep connections to the PC ecosystem (they paid $25 billion for Compaq in 2002) and the world's largest seller of PCs, confirmed it is looking to sell off its personal computing business. "

PROBLEM SOLVING USING SCRATCH - ICT in Practice - 3 views

  •  
    "I am aware that the computer science aspects of the new computing curriculum creates extra work for some teachers as they need to learn many unfamiliar concepts. I know this can be challenging and time consuming, but I think we are very fortunate because there is a vast range of free programming environments /apps available for teachers to use for teaching computer science elements to children. What we need to remember is that the program itself doesn't just make children develop computational thinking, the context we use, the pedagogical approach we employ shapes the learning experience of our students. On the next page I have shared a simple activity which can be used as a main task or as an assessment task at the end of a coding session. The aim is to support children to design solutions for a specific purpose by selecting and using correct blocks in a sequence. These activities can encourage them to think in logical steps which is the main foundation of problem solving skills and at the same time provide opportunities for peer or whole class discussions."

ISTE | Turn coders into computational thinkers - 2 views

  •  
    "Why coding? And why now? Many of us would quickly respond that learning to code is a necessary skill in today's world with the vast amount of technology tools available. However, it is a little more difficult to define why or how it is applicable in our daily lives. As an educator, ask yourself: What are the underlying skills that coding teaches students? What are the learning outcomes we want for students as a result of bringing coding into the classroom? Computer science is more than just coding. Thinking like a Computer scientist involves more skills than just being able to write code. Educators need students to bring their creativity and ability to think collaboratively to a problem in order to solve it. The Computer will not solve problems without a human first working through how to approach the problem."
